Thailand import regulations vs. your parcel value

When you ship to Thailand, you must be aware of the Customs Department's current regulations. As of 2026, the de minimis value remains a critical threshold. If your total shipment value (including shipping and insurance) exceeds 1,500 THB, you will likely be subject to import duties and a 7% VAT.

Strategic shoppers often compare a "Single Bulk Shipment vs. Multiple Smaller Shipments" to manage these tax liabilities. If you are only ordering two or three Lip Butter Balms, your total will likely stay under the threshold, allowing for a tax-free entry. However, if you are stocking up on the entire Summer Fridays line, you must factor these costs into your budget to avoid unexpected fees at the point of Thailand delivery.
